  • Abstract
    A small, inexpensive, integrated circuit, asymmetric, triangle generator for the calibration of cardiovascular waveform differentiators is described. The calibrator produces a simulated pressure waveform in which the slopes of the leading and trailing edges are precisely and stably set to represent specific values of dP/dt in millimeters of mercury per second. The waveform is clipped to give a zero output when differentiated, facilitating setting the baseline and the gain of the differentiating amplifier used to record the first derivative.
